Lawrence A. Taylor, 68, of Freeport, departed this earthly life Friday, September 8, 2017 in his home. Lawrence was born August 25, 1949 in Freeport, the beloved son of Ulysses and Florence (Landry) Taylor. He served in the Vietnam War for the U.S. Army. Lawrence's work history is never ending; he worked at Modern Plating Company, Freeport City Cemetery and Friends Forever Humane Society. He loved driving his motorcycle and his many Cadillac's. There was never a dull moment in his life, outside of work; he loved fishing and spending time with his family. Most of all he played the lottery, like it was nobody's business. Lawrence was married to his BEST FRIEND and SWEETHEART, Diane (Jordan-Erving) Taylor for 13 years. To this union, they have four lovely children, two daughters, and two sons. Lawrence leaves to cherish his memory to his lovely wife, Diane Taylor; daughters, Melika (Cedrick Chatman) Moore and Ranina Collier; two sons, Mario Erving and Dylan Nortan all of Freeport; two sisters, Jean Walker of Freeport and Florence (Michael McGee) Taylor of Canton, GA.; sister-in-law, Sharon Taylor and loved by a host of nieces, nephews, and nine grandchildren, Samar Chatman, Raniyah Collier, Leona Collier, Levayah Collier, Damario Erving, Isaiah Erving, Anna Erving, Alyiah Erving, and Zyaire Erving. Lawrence was preceded in death by his parents, Ulysses and Florence Taylor; son, Andre Crayton; step-son, Marcus Moore; brother, Jim Taylor; and one niece, Marcia Bankston. Funeral services will be 11:00 a.m. Saturday September 16, 2017 at Burke Tubs Funeral Home. Visitation will be 9:00 a.m. until the time of service at Burke Tubbs. Burial will be in City Cemetery.
